How to check, if page is a template?

Hi,

by pressing a button and executing a script on a page within a PDF formular → how can I check if this / the current page is a page template (or not...)?

 

Thanks a lot!

No. What you can do, though, is add a (hidden) field to your Template pages. Then you access that field's page property and you'll know where they are.
